Durability and Longevity

Ontario’s climate can be unforgiving, with its harsh winters and humid summers. Steel garage kits are designed to withstand these elements, ensuring longevity and durability. Unlike traditional wooden structures, steel garages are resistant to pests, fire, and rot, providing an invaluable peace of mind for property owners. Investing in a **steel garage kit in Ontario** ensures your structure will stand strong for years to come, no matter what the weather throws at it.

Environmental Considerations

Sustainability is becoming increasingly important in construction, and steel garages fit well within this paradigm. Steel is one of the most recycled materials globally, making it a greener option than many traditional building materials.

Recyclability

The recyclability of steel means that at the end of its life cycle, the materials can be repurposed, contributing to a circular economy. This characteristic makes steel garage kits an environmentally responsible choice, aligning with the principles of sustainability.

Reduced Waste

Steel garage kits are prefabricated, meaning they are manufactured off-site and then assembled on your property. This method reduces waste considerably, as excess materials can be reused in the manufacturing process. Traditional construction methods often result in significant waste, which is both costly and environmentally damaging.
